Keep us posted! I can't remember what psi I ran mine at, but just don't go so low that the tire "cups" in the center. Try different psi's, all tracks are different in what the tires can handle. There's a lot of variables, just find what works for you, and no need to do a big smoking burnout, just a quick spin to get a little heat and clean debris off.
